Introduction to Patents and Patent Searching
Do you have a great idea for an invention? Maybe a patent is for you! Librarians from the Science & Technology division will explain the process of
getting a U.S. patent and show you how to do a preliminary patent search using the United States Patent & Trademark Website. Basic computer skills
and familiarity with the Internet is suggested. This class will meet in the Patent Alcove in the Science & Technology Division.
